If you’re looking for God, don’t stress about where to find him because he’s everywhere. He’s in all things. The beauty of nature and the beauty in the kindness of a stranger, he’s with you all the time. Finding God is about a change in perspective, not a change in location. Or a new experience rest and allow God to change your perspective.

Okay, let’s get started by allowing the body to relax. And when you’re ready, let your eyes close. Like the sun sets.

Take a moment to consider this verse. I am with you always, even to the end of the world,

and again. I am with you always, even to the end of the world.

Now, bring your attention to the way the body feels.

Just noticing any areas of tightness in the body.

If it feels comfortable, take a few nice deep breaths.

Allow your breath to loosen any areas of tightness in the body.

With each breath, allow a sense of calm. To wash over your body,

allow your body to totally release and let go.

Now bring your attention to the top of the head.

Begin to soften the forehead down the front of the face.

Relax the corners of the eyes.

Allow the neck to relax. And the shoulders to fall away from. The ears

relax. The temples,

the legs are becoming heavy.

Feel the weight of the body.

Let your whole body soften and release,

allow your mind to rest with the presence of God.

Now bring your awareness to the feeling of the body.

Maybe there’s some muscle tightness. Stress lingering in the body.

Slowly bring your attention to those areas of tightness and relax them piece by piece.

As your body begins to relax, allow your mind to let go.

Give yourself permission to start fresh.

What is done is done. All you have is this moment.

This is a safe place. Release your thoughts to God.

When it feels comfortable, take a few nice deep breaths.

Inhale. Feel the chest rise and exhale. Feel the chest fall.

There’s no way to do this wrong.

If the thoughts take you away, that’s okay. When it feels comfortable, bring your awareness back to the feeling of the breath.

Take this verse with you.

I am with you always, even to the end of the world.

When you feel ready, slowly bring your awareness back to the breath and allow your eyes to open. Take a few deep breaths in through the nose. And out through the mouth, notice how you feel.
